Output 13f625af62e7bde60d6d72795a543f323aaeeb12389f31ae21a3278a430d37e1:1

value
27756319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289ef7a50567e04ff3dbf4a79d5203d7594f93fe OP_EQUAL
address
MBbwhMDRUsqhRiM3x1nimtHsHjKCPSS3ef
transaction
13f625af62e7bde60d6d72795a543f323aaeeb12389f31ae21a3278a430d37e1
spent
true